Duke Energy announced it will release its third-quarter 2025 financial results on Friday, November 7, at 7 a.m. ET. The results will be available on the company’s website in the investors’ section at duke-energy.com/investors.

A conference call for analysts is scheduled for 10 a.m. ET on the same day to discuss the quarterly results and provide other business and financial updates. The call will be led by Harry Sideris, president and chief executive officer, along with Brian Savoy, executive vice president and chief financial officer.

Duke Energy is headquartered in Charlotte, North Carolina, and serves approximately 8.6 million electric customers across six states: North Carolina, South Carolina, Florida, Indiana, Ohio, and Kentucky. Its natural gas utilities reach about 1.7 million customers in five states including Tennessee.

The company continues its efforts toward an energy transition by investing in grid upgrades and cleaner energy sources such as renewables, nuclear power, natural gas, and energy storage.
